When a condensate pump is functioning improperly, the first step is to check the float switch and power supply. The float switch is a critical component that detects the water level in the pan; if the water level is too high, the float switch should activate the pump to remove the excess water. If the float switch is malfunctioning or clogged, it may not trigger the pump correctly, leading to overflow or pump failure.

Additionally, inspecting the power supply is important to ensure that the pump is receiving the necessary voltage to operate. A breakdown or interruption in the power supply can prevent the pump from starting or running optimally. This kind of troubleshooting is essential to determine if simple maintenance or repairs can restore functionality without needing extensive or costly measures.

In contrast, replacing the entire AC unit is an extreme and often unnecessary response to a problem that may be resolved through more straightforward evaluation and repair of the components involved. Insulating the condensate lines might prevent condensation or heat loss but does not directly address pump function issues. Increasing water flow may exacerbate the problem, leading to more overflow instead of resolving the malfunction.
